Have a 1980's Theme Movie Marathon


Big hair and disco balls are just a couple of things that come to mind when the 1980s are discussed. For those of us who lived through it, the movies of the '80s bring back a flood of great memories and reminders of what is now considered a simpler time. Feel like a light and entertaining evening with your friends and family? Plan a 1980s-themed movie night and share part of the things you loved with fellow film enthusiasts. Grab the popcorn and relax.


Instructions


1. Begin the marathon with a light classic, "Ferris Bueller's Day Off." This comical look at a crazy day in the lives of Chicago high school goof-offs is fun and filled with the music and attitude of the 1980s. Great start.


2. "Sixteen Candles" is next on the marathon list, as no 1980s tribute would be complete without the appearance of Molly Ringwald. Sweet, romantic and fun, "Sixteen Candles" will take you back to your own high school crushes and embarrassing family moments.


3. Molly shows her face again in the classic "The Breakfast Club." Filled with terrific music and teenage angst, you may need to pop another bowl of corn to get through this one. Awesome!


4. Get a break from Molly and check out Kevin Bacon in "Footloose." This 1984 dance classic will have you hopping off the couch and doing a little jig! Romantic and cute, "Footloose" will leave you feeling warm all over.


5. Finish off your evening with "Fast Times at Ridgemont High." Sean Penn makes an endearing appearance here as does Ray Walston and you'll enjoy the look back at all the high school stereotypes. Dude!
